Position Description: Intensive Care Coordination includes facilitating necessary services provided to a youth and his/her family designed for the specific purpose of maintaining the youth in, or transitioning the youth to, a family-based or community-based setting. Intensive Care Coordination Services are characterized by activities that extend beyond regular case management services that are within the normal scope of responsibilities of the public child serving systems and that are beyond the scope of services defined by the Department of Medical Assistance Services as “Mental Health Case Management.” Clients eligible for Intensive Care Coordination include youth already placed in out-of-home care or youth at risk for out-of-home placement. This position involves both clinical and case management skills in working with children, adolescents, and family members.
